What Ohio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in clinical manager jobs across Ohio.

  • Active Ohio nursing license (RN) or applicable clinical license in good standing
  • Bachelor's degree in nursing, health administration, or a related clinical field required
  • Minimum of three to five years of direct clinical practice experience in a relevant specialty
  • Prior supervisory or team lead experience managing clinical staff in a healthcare setting
  • Working knowledge of Joint Commission standards, CMS regulations, and Ohio Department of Health compliance
  • Strong proficiency in electronic health records systems such as Epic or Cerner

How do you become a clinical manager in Ohio?

Most clinical manager roles in Ohio require an active registered nurse license issued or recognized by the Ohio Board of Nursing, combined with a bachelor's degree and several years of clinical experience. Many employers also expect a master's degree in nursing or health administration for senior roles. Certifications through bodies like the American Organization for Nursing Leadership can strengthen your candidacy. Start by ensuring your Ohio licensure is current before applying.

Are there remote clinical manager jobs in Ohio?

Yes, but they're rare. Clinical manager roles are predominantly on-site because the work involves direct oversight of clinical staff and patient care environments. About 25% of clinical manager openings tied to Ohio are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, and those positions tend to concentrate in utilization review, care coordination, and population health management functions.

How can I get hired as a clinical manager in Ohio with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is transitioning from a charge nurse, lead medical assistant, or senior case manager role into a clinical manager position. Large Ohio systems like Cleveland Clinic, OhioHealth, and Cincinnati Children's run formal nurse leadership development programs and internal promotion tracks that give clinicians without prior management titles a structured route in. Earning your Ohio Board of Nursing licensure and pursuing an AONL certification early signals leadership readiness to Ohio hiring managers.
